YES, YOU GUESSED IT! THE DAP “OPEN SHOW” IS BACK!  
The DAP “OPEN SHOW” is a traditional celebration held at every Grand Lodge Convention on Tuesday the last full day of the convention. An average of 500 Elks on their afternoon off attend this event and love every minute of it.   The Directors have decided that because of the G/L Convention being cancelled we were going to do the 2020 Open Show on Zoom and everyone, up to a 1,000 members can Zoom in and watch this never forgettable show of just what the Elks Drug Awareness Program is all about.   You will feel the passion of the State Chairs and the National Directors and be amazed by the talent of the guests who choose to come in and help all of us do what is right for our kids. If you are a real believer in the Drug Awareness Program you will not miss this opportunity to learn even more about it. I also guarantee you will enjoy every minute of the Open Show.   You will hear from a former DEA agent who was the recipient of the Enrique Camarena Award and was instrumental in bringing the Elks Drug Awareness Program into a meaningful relationship with the DEA. In addition, Sean Fearns who is the Demand Reduction Coordinator of the Drug Enforcement Administration will inform us of the latest drug trends.   You will hear about the latest video being produced by Robert Sabouni, who has produced all our comic books and all our award-winning video’s.   You will see the winning video done by a high school student, who hails from New York.   Ray Lozano who is the Spokesperson of the DAP will present a program and discuss the options the DAP Speaking Tour. Ray always gets everyone fired up even more.   In addition, you will meet for the first time a young lady who may join the Speaking Tour. Her name is Heather DiBlasi from New Jersey and I am confident you will enjoy her presentation.   You will see a new program being developed by Eddie a true friend of the Elks that when the program is completed by Eddie and the manual is ready to go thanks to John and Donna McEntire it will help every classroom in the U.S.   There is more but this should be enough.   The program will last two hours. Our Mission to inculcate the principles of Charity, Justice, Brotherly Love and Fidelity; to recognize a belief in God; to promote the welfare and enhance the happiness of its members; to quicken the spirit of American patriotism; to cultivate good fellowship; to perpetuate itself as a fraternal organization, and to provide for its government, the Benevolent and Protective Order of Elks of the United States of America will serve the people and communities through benevolent programs, demonstrating that Elks Care and Elks Share. Our Goal Elks Lodges bring so much more to their communities than just a building, golf course or pool. They are places where neighbors come together, families share meals, and children grow up. Elks invest in their communities through programs that help children, Veterans and community needs.
